React render function pattern
WebRender as you Fetch is a pattern that lets you start fetching the data you will need at the same time you start rendering the component using that data. This way you don't need to wait to render in the loading state to start fetching, called Fetch on Render, neither wait for fetching to finish to start rendering, called Fetch Then Render. WebJul 4, 2024 · The pattern itself goes like this: imagine you have some frequent state changes in a component. For example, the state is updated in onMouseMove callback. const MovingComponent = () => { const [state, setState] = useState({ x: 100, y: 100 }); return (
React render function pattern
Did you know?
WebSep 16, 2024 · According to the React docs, custom Hooks in React are mechanisms that reuse stateful logic. In our use case, we can see that the editorVisible state is a toggler, and toggling is a common use case in our UIs. If we want to share the toggling logic across components, we can define a Toggler component and use the render props pattern to …
WebNov 16, 2024 · Using render props in React is a technique for efficiently re-using code. According to the React documentation, “a component with a render prop takes a function that returns a React element and calls it instead of implementing its own render logic.”. To understand what that means, let’s take a look at the render props pattern and then ... WebOct 9, 2024 · Master React Design Patterns (render prop & HOC) by Islem Maboud Medium 500 Apologies, but something went wrong on our end. Refresh the page, check …
WebDec 9, 2024 · According to official React documentation, render props are defined as a ‘ technique for sharing code between React components using a prop whose value is a … WebAug 8, 2024 · The render prop component in React, which can be implemented with a render prop as function or children as a function approach, is an advanced pattern in React. It is used to expose internal data from within a render prop component for making it accessible to other components within the render prop component's composition.
WebRender as you Fetch Pattern in React with SWR. Render as you Fetch is a pattern that lets you start fetching the data you will need at the same time you start rendering the …
WebJan 9, 2024 · From React’s perspective, this Item is just a function that is new on every render, and that returns a new result on every render. So what it will do, is on every render it will re-create results of this function from scratch, i.e. it will just compare the previous component state with the current one, like it happens during normal re-render ... green sea transport logistics co. ltdWebMar 26, 2024 · Understanding React Render Props by Example by Trey Huffine Level Up Coding Write Sign up Sign In 500 Apologies, but something went wrong on our end. Refresh the page, check Medium ’s site status, or find something interesting to read. Trey Huffine 11.5K Followers green seat pad cushionsWebAug 4, 2024 · Render Props Pattern 2.1 Definitions Render Props Pattern when a component with a render prop takes a function that returns a React element and calls it instead of implementing its own render logic. 2.2 Pattern structure Actually, there’re a lot of structures for this pattern. fmla form family memberWebFeb 24, 2024 · There are many ways to use React, but we're going to use the command-line interface (CLI) tool create-react-app, as mentioned earlier, which expedites the process of … fmla form for newbornWebMar 27, 2024 · Here we are using the render callback to render some content whenever the tooltip is hovered. The only change needed in the TooltipTrigger implementation is the use of this.props.tooltipContent, which now is a function and we have to call it to get the elements.. In this case, compared to the previous example, we used the render callback … fmla for maternity leave nyAbove, we have a Dismisscomponent that renders whatever is passed as the children prop but also contains code to implement the dismiss animation. Below it is how we’d use such a component. Notice that with this implementation: 1. You can only fire the dismiss event from within the Dismisscomponent 2. You can’t … See more Let’s take a legitimate problem we might face in the real world. Say we wanted to have a UI element that we could dismiss with an animation. What we want here is a component that can render anything, but we want to keep this … See more Another advantage of render props is that the prop doesn’t have to be called render. You could call it whatever you want as long as the prop is … See more There’s an important edge case to keep in mind when using the render props pattern if you use React.PureComponent. For a quick refresher, … See more You may have noticed by now that render props also allow us to implement HOCs with minimal effort. Below, you can see a withDismissHOC that takes in a component and … See more green seattle partnership cedar loginWebThe term “render prop” refers to a technique for sharing code between React components using a prop whose value is a function. In simple words, render props are simply props of … fmla form hisd